Jason Reed made this one look straightforward. Running 6:02 per mile across a 5K on a warm Sacramento morning — 73°F and clear — he crossed in 18:45, a margin that rendered the rest of the M45-49 field a race for the remaining podium spots. His closing mile was his strongest statement: he moved from 19th to 15th among all men over that final segment, posting the 15th-fastest closing split in the men's field. At 46, he was the dominant force in the group from start to finish.

Behind Reed, the real drama played out between Mui, Thao, Woods, and Brudz. Mui ran a controlled 6:45/mi to lock up 2nd in 20:57, while Thao's 7:18/mi pace earned him 3rd in 22:41. Both men gained ground in the men's standings over the closing mile — Mui moving from 51st to 43rd, Thao from 90th to 69th — signs that they finished strong. Woods and Brudz, by contrast, each slipped back in the men's field over that same stretch, suggesting the heat may have taken a toll late. Still, 12 seconds separated 4th from 5th, making that the closest contest of the day in M45-49.

Further back, the group spread out across a wide range of paces, from Chad Miller's 8:34/mi through to the back of the listed field. All 25 men who toed the line in M45-49 finished — a full house on a sunny Memorial Day weekend in Sacramento.
